  6. Funny you say this because in a different thread I agreed Mauller needs to come up with his own offensive attacks. When what I really think it is is that he is not nearly as comfortable with his own attacks as trying to use his opponent’s attacks against themselves. Not Brock’s fault it was how he was taught from an early age and what he is more comfortable with but until he starts initiating his own attacks to keep his opponents more off balance or wondering it is going to be difficult. I believe his attacks are adequate now but it doesn’t matter what I think or feel because I’m not the one on the mat. My choice of words were poor in the other thread. He doesn’t need to develop his attacks as much as believe in them more. When he does will open up a lot more opportunities for himself. You are right, these kids know more moves and techniques than I ever will but when it is all on the line and one mistake could cost them they are definitely going to go with what is in their comfort zone. This is where having a good room comes into play and doing it enough when who cares if you don’t come out on top that it becomes second nature and become comfortable in high leverage situations.
